SALT LAKE CITY, Jan. 24,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- mophie ®, an innovator of intelligent power solutions for mobile devices, today announced an exclusive and limited edition powerstation® plus that features an artistic dragon design to celebrate the Year of the Dragon.

Key Points: 
  • SALT LAKE CITY, Jan. 24,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- mophie ®, an innovator of intelligent power solutions for mobile devices, today announced an exclusive and limited edition powerstation® plus that features an artistic dragon design to celebrate the Year of the Dragon.
  • The powerstation plus integrates both Lightning and USB-C cables within its compact frame, housing a robust 10,000 mAh internal battery.
  • The integrated four-light LED power indicator displays charging status and current battery life, ensuring you stay informed.
  • The 2024 Year of the Dragon powerstation plus ($79.95) is available now exclusively at Apple retail stores in America, Australia, China, Hong Kong, Macao, Singapore, and Taiwan, and on Apple.com and mophie.com .

Masimo Announces Reinstatement of Import Ban on Infringing Apple Watches

Retrieved on: 
Wednesday, January 17, 2024

Masimo (NASDAQ: MASI), a global leader in innovative noninvasive monitoring technologies, welcomes the Federal Circuit’s ruling to lift the temporary stay on the import ban of certain Apple Watch models.

Key Points: 
  • Masimo (NASDAQ: MASI), a global leader in innovative noninvasive monitoring technologies, welcomes the Federal Circuit’s ruling to lift the temporary stay on the import ban of certain Apple Watch models.
  • This decision reinstates the U.S. International Trade Commission’s import ban and cease and desist order on Apple watches that were found to infringe Masimo’s patented pulse oximetry technology.
  • The Apple Watch pulse oximeter was not cleared by the United Stated Food and Drug Administration for medical use.
  • On the other hand, the Masimo W1® health watch was recently cleared by the FDA for its indicated medical uses, including continuous pulse oximetry.
